"With hearts blazing shout out!" The music of the group ENHYPEN's (ENHYPEN) further heats up support for the 2026 Milan–Cortina d'Ampezzo Winter Olympics.
On the 26th, Belift Lab Inc. said ENHYPEN (Jeongwon, Heeseung, Jay, Jake, Sunghoon, Sunoo, Ni-ki)'s mini 3rd album 'MANIFESTO : DAY 1' track 'SHOUT OUT' will be used as the official cheering song for Team Korea at the Milan–Cortina d'Ampezzo Winter Olympics.
'SHOUT OUT' is a song that captures the thrill of boys raising their first voice to the world. The melody conveys an exhilarating freshness, and lyrics such as "a voice growing into one / my heart is beating as if it will burst" and "I shout my heart toward you / with my chest blazing shout out!" are expected to ignite athletes' fighting spirit and make the nation's hearts race.
A challenge using the cheering song will also be held to wish for the success of Korea's athletes. The Korean Sport & Olympic Committee (KSOC) on that day released a 'SHOUT OUT' cheering challenge featuring KSOC public relations ambassador Sunghoon on its official social media. The challenge was created with intuitive upper-body-focused choreography so that anyone can easily join the Winter Olympics cheering.
ENHYPEN will be active across the board at this Winter Olympics. Before 'SHOUT OUT' was chosen as the cheering song, member Sunghoon was selected as a torchbearer. A former member of the national figure skating reserve team and currently a KSOC public relations ambassador, he will participate at the recommendation of official Olympic sponsor Samsung Electronics for the Milan–Cortina d'Ampezzo Winter Olympics. Having moved the passion from the ice to the stage to reach the top, he plans to convey the value of challenges that connect sports and culture through the torch relay.
ENHYPEN is standing out on major global charts with their mini 7th album 'THE SIN : VANISH', released on the 16th. The album ranked No. 2 on the U.S. Billboard main album chart 'Billboard 200' (Jan. 31) and reached No. 1 on the Hanteo weekly album chart (counting period Jan. 12–18) with only three days of sales. It also topped Japan's Line Music weekly 'Album Top 100' (counting period Jan. 14–20) and the Oricon daily album ranking (Jan. 21).
